bacula: Updated Bacula-web to 6.0.0 and fixed depency error from Makefile.

This commit is contained in:
Timo Makinen 2014-05-02 02:44:07 +03:00
parent a688d071bf
commit bb0bd73076
2 changed files with 6 additions and 5 deletions

View file

@ -1,8 +1,8 @@
include $(CURDIR)/../Makefile.inc include $(CURDIR)/../Makefile.inc
VERSION = 5.2.13-1 VERSION = 6.0.0
BASEURL = http://www.bacula-web.org/tl_files/downloads/ URL = http://www.bacula-web.org/download/articles/bacula-web-600.html?file=files/bacula-web.org/downloads/bacula-web-6.0.0.tgz
PACKAGE = bacula-web-$(VERSION).tar.gz PACKAGE = bacula-web-$(VERSION).tgz
all: manifest $(PACKAGES)/$(PACKAGE) all: manifest $(PACKAGES)/$(PACKAGE)
@ -10,8 +10,8 @@ manifest: $(MANIFESTS)/bacula.pp
$(PACKAGES)/$(PACKAGE): $(PACKAGES)/$(PACKAGE):
@umask 022 ; echo $@ ; \ @umask 022 ; echo $@ ; \
curl -f -o $@ $(BASEURL)/$(PACKAGE) curl -f -o $@ $(URL)
$(MANIFESTS)/bacula.pp: $(MANIFESTS)/bacula.pp: $(PACKAGES)/$(PACKAGE)
@umask 022 ; echo $@ ; \ @umask 022 ; echo $@ ; \
echo '$$bacula_package_latest = "$(PACKAGE)"' > $@ echo '$$bacula_package_latest = "$(PACKAGE)"' > $@

View file

@ -543,6 +543,7 @@ class bacula::web($htaccess,
util::extract::tar { "/usr/local/share/bacula-web": util::extract::tar { "/usr/local/share/bacula-web":
ensure => latest, ensure => latest,
source => "/usr/local/src/bacula-web.tar.gz", source => "/usr/local/src/bacula-web.tar.gz",
strip => "1",
require => File["/usr/local/src/bacula-web.tar.gz"], require => File["/usr/local/src/bacula-web.tar.gz"],
} }